Output 637b01f7d875132f321c2e0121dcbddb698a2e30cbb99ec0943def41a3d6ba81:55

value
25113155
script pubkey
OP_0 OP_PUSHBYTES_20 3f89af84a2e7ab5218b3777e829d3f800b52e87e
address
ltc1q87y6lp9zu744yx9nwalg98flsq9496r75gssle
transaction
637b01f7d875132f321c2e0121dcbddb698a2e30cbb99ec0943def41a3d6ba81
spent
true